引言
张鑫旭是国内知名的前端开发者,以其对CSS的深刻理解和卓越贡献而闻名。在他的GitHub账户上,有许多与CSS相关的项目,值得每一位前端开发者关注和学习。本文将深入探讨张鑫旭的CSS世界及其在GitHub上的各种项目,帮助开发者更好地理解和应用CSS。
张鑫旭简介
张鑫旭,一位具有丰富前端开发经验的技术专家,常年从事前端领域的研究和实践。他的作品和分享为众多开发者提供了宝贵的学习资源。他在GitHub上的项目涵盖了多个方面,尤其是CSS技术方面,影响深远。
张鑫旭的GitHub账户
张鑫旭的GitHub账户是他分享代码和知识的重要平台。在这个账户中,开发者可以找到他的一些核心项目,具体包括:
- CSS 技术分享
- 前端 组件库
- Web 性能优化工具
- 实用的开发工具
CSS世界的精彩项目
1. CSS性能优化
在张鑫旭的项目中,有关CSS性能优化的部分尤为突出。该项目为开发者提供了提升CSS性能的最佳实践和技巧。具体包括:
- 选择器性能:优化选择器,提高页面加载速度。
- 样式合并:避免重复样式,减小文件体积。
- 预处理器:使用Less或Sass来提高代码可维护性。
2. 组件库
张鑫旭创建了一些基于CSS的组件库,帮助开发者快速构建页面。这些组件库包括:
- 按钮:可定制化的按钮样式。
- 模态框:简单易用的弹窗组件。
- 导航栏:响应式的导航组件。
3. 实用工具
除了CSS项目,张鑫旭还分享了一些实用工具,如:
- 色彩工具:帮助开发者选择配色方案。
- 布局工具:快速生成常用布局的工具。
为什么选择张鑫旭的项目
张鑫旭的CSS世界项目在GitHub上获得了广泛关注,原因包括:
- 高质量的代码:他的项目遵循最佳实践,代码清晰可读。
- 详细的文档:每个项目都有详细的使用文档,易于上手。
- 活跃的社区:参与他项目的开发者可获得反馈和帮助。
如何使用张鑫旭的GitHub项目
使用张鑫旭的项目非常简单,以下是步骤:
- 访问他的GitHub页面。
- 找到你感兴趣的项目。
- 按照项目文档中的说明进行使用。
FAQ(常见问题)
张鑫旭的CSS世界项目有哪些特色?
张鑫旭的CSS世界项目以高质量的代码和详细的文档而闻名,提供了丰富的CSS技巧和实践经验,特别是在性能优化和组件库的构建方面。
如何参与张鑫旭的项目开发?
你可以通过GitHub参与张鑫旭的项目开发,关注其项目页面,提出问题或贡献代码,通过Pull Request参与进来。
有没有推荐的学习资料?
除了张鑫旭的项目外,建议参考一些经典的CSS书籍和在线课程,配合实际项目实践,效果更佳。
张鑫旭的项目适合新手吗?
张鑫旭的项目对新手非常友好,尤其是详细的文档和实例可以帮助新手快速上手并理解CSS的基本概念。
结论
张鑫旭在GitHub上的CSS世界项目,不仅是技术分享的平台,也是开发者相互学习的社区。通过参与和学习这些项目,开发者能够不断提升自己的CSS技能,为前端开发的职业生涯打下坚实的基础。希望本文能为您提供实用的信息,激发您探索CSS的热情。